John P. (Jack) Blessington (1933-2024) was a television executive, educator, and author. He was elected to The Lambs in 1970 as a Professional member. After time away, he rejoined the Flock in 1997. He was a Life member.
Jack helped build Whitby School from 1960 to 1974; he was headmaster for 12 years. He consulted with schools and lectured about education and family life. In addition, he was executive producer for CBS Television producing interfaith religious documentaries and was awarded a local Emmy award.
Jack was the author of Let My Children Work! (1999). The book describes his revolution involved throwing out the whole ridiculous concept of homework, of tying home and school life together, or recommending TV as a learning tool, and of recognizing the home as the richest learning center available.
Jack held a Master’s degree, a Montessori diploma and has three honorary doctorates. Jack and his wife lived in Greenwich, Connecticut.
He died Feb. 27, 2024, at 90.
